Breaking Down the Features of WTW Ph 3110 Meter Only 2AA110

Specifications

  • Manufacturer: WTW. This German company is well-regarded for producing scientific instruments, particularly for water analysis.
  • Operation Temperature Range: 23 – 221 Fahrenheit. This broad range allows for use in diverse environments, from freezing conditions to hot springs.
  • Available quantity options: Each. The meter is sold as a single unit.
  • It includes a short instruction manual CD and batteries. This ensures it’s ready to use right out of the box.

The wide temperature range means the meter can function in harsh climates, which is essential for fieldwork. The availability as a single unit is standard, but having the manual and batteries included provides immediate usability.

Cons

  • Expensive for a basic pH meter at $1179.00.
  • Lacks advanced features like data logging and auto temperature compensation.
  • No backlight for low-light conditions.
